RECOMMENDATION(S)
Recommendation
1. Find that approval of a License Agreement with New Cingular Wireless PCS, LLC, a Delaware Limited Liability Company, for a cellular communications site is an exempt project under the California Environmental Quality Act Guidelines Section 15303 - New Construction or Conversion of Small Structures (Class 3) and Section 15061(b)(3) common sense exemption.
2. Find that, pursuant to California Government Code Section 25526.6, a five-year license agreement, with three five-year options to extend the term of the license, with New Cingular Wireless PCS, LLC, a Delaware Limited Liability Company, commencing on the full execution of the license, for use of approximately 3,432 square feet of San Bernardino County-owned land located at Onyx Peak with an address of 3407 State Highway 38 in Big Bear City for the construction and operation of a cellular communications site is in the public interest and that the license agreement will not substantially conflict or interfere with San Bernardino County's use of the property.
3. Approve a five-year revenue License Agreement, with three five-year options to extend the term of the license, with New Cingular Wireless PCS, LLC, a Delaware Limited Liability Company, commencing on the full execution of the license, for the use of approximately 3,432 square feet of San Bernardino County-owned land located at Onyx Peak, with an address of 3407 State Highway 38 in Big Bear City, for the construction and operation of a cellular communications site, for total revenue in the amount of $180,436.
